Output c8bae13edfa277db0929228e0841a8769a523d0952a7b6f0484e7ce0f33e23e5:2

value
89000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50506c04840054894af26bca3339ffc48c651278 OP_EQUALVERIFY OP_CHECKSIG
address
18KfQALo93wK3nGAkBWqA6oPbSnqRwBZ9r
transaction
c8bae13edfa277db0929228e0841a8769a523d0952a7b6f0484e7ce0f33e23e5
spent
true